IoT Integration: Connecting Devices for Smarter Manufacturing
Posted: Sep 05, 2025
In today’s fast-paced manufacturing environment, efficiency, precision, and real-time decision-making are no longer optional — they’re essential. The Internet of Things (IoT) has emerged as a game-changer, transforming traditional factories into smart, interconnected ecosystems. By connecting machines, sensors, and devices, IoT integration enables manufacturers to streamline operations, reduce downtime, and enhance productivity.
Press enter or click to view image in full sizeWhat is IoT in Manufacturing?IoT in manufacturing, often called the Industrial Internet of Things (IIoT), refers to a network of physical devices embedded with sensors, software, and connectivity. These devices collect and exchange data in real-time, providing manufacturers with actionable insights to improve operational efficiency and product quality.
Benefits of IoT Integration for Manufacturing1. Real-Time Monitoring and ControlIoT devices continuously monitor machinery, production lines, and environmental conditions. Manufacturers can detect anomalies instantly, prevent equipment failures, and optimize workflows without delays. This proactive approach reduces downtime and maintenance costs.
2. Predictive MaintenanceBy analyzing data from IoT sensors, manufacturers can predict when a machine is likely to fail. Predictive maintenance minimizes unexpected breakdowns, extends equipment lifespan, and reduces repair costs, ensuring smoother production processes.
3. Enhanced Operational EfficiencyIoT integration provides complete visibility into production processes. Managers can track inventory, monitor energy consumption, and optimize resource allocation, resulting in more efficient operations and cost savings.
4. Improved Product QualityIoT sensors can monitor temperature, pressure, and other critical parameters during production. This real-time quality control ensures that products meet industry standards and reduces the risk of defects or recalls.
5. Data-Driven Decision MakingIoT systems collect vast amounts of data that, when analyzed, reveal trends, inefficiencies, and opportunities. Manufacturers can make informed decisions quickly, adapt to changing demands, and stay ahead of competitors.
Challenges and ConsiderationsWhile IoT integration offers numerous benefits, manufacturers must address challenges such as data security, interoperability between devices, and the need for skilled IT personnel.
